How much do cga's make?

Answer:

CGA's get paid depending on their experience. Overall, salaries for CGAs can range from about $40,000 to well over $100,000 a year.


Students who are in the CGA program and working as accountants typically earn between $30,000 and $45,000 a year. Salary levels jump significantly once the CGA program has been completed. Those with 3 to 5 years of experience earn an average of about $60,000 a year.


CGAs in senior positions may earn more than $100,000 a year. The highest salaries are typically earned by partners, presidents, chief executive officers, and chief financial officers.
